The Sea-Bird SeaCAT SBE19plus V2 4996 was deployed on 2020-06-23 at Saanich Inlet Sill. Saanich Inlet Sill is a shallow bottom feature in the Saanich Inlet. The sill influences flow of oxygenated water and seasonal cycles. This device is a Conductivity Temperature Depth. Conductivity Temperature Depth (CTD) is an instrument package that contains sensors for measuring the conductivity, temperature, and pressure of seawater. Salinity, sound velocity, depth and density are variables that can be derived from sensor measurements. CTDs can carry additional instruments and sensors such as oxygen sensors, turbidity sensors and fluorometers. It was deployed on a fixed platform. Data from this deployment were archived and made available through Ocean Networks Canada's Oceans 3.0 digital infrastructure, with quality assurance and derived data products following established practices.
